John here. I wrote back on 12/31. I wanted to check in its now 2 months since I had 10 pellets of testopel inserted. It took a good 3 weeks for me to really begin to feel the effects once it kicked in I felt good. I had a renewed energy and libido that I once lost. Here I am 2 months after the insert and I find myself needing androgel. I feel my t levels have dropped significantly I'm better than I was but not a tremendous improvement. I'm going to reach out to my physician tomorrow and I'm sure he'll suggest a blood test before even considering to order another round. I'm not sure if testopel is the best route for me to take. I have suffered from depression in the past and since introducing testopel to my system I have had to follow up and make some changes to my prescription regiment. I'm disappointed with the results but optimistic that I will find the right balance. I'm debating on asking whether to try injections this next round or possibly increase the testopel pellets the next go around. I understand everyone is different but is it common to have a significant drop in t levels only after two months? If anyone else has experienced please chime in. Thank you all for your input.

I had six 200mg pellets from Designer Drugs inserted yesterday in three channels of two. The pellets cost $160 and the insertion by my uro $150. The procedure was painless and I no pain today...just a little sore. I can't tell any real difference yet though.

GrantJournal: It CAN be a problem. I had the same thing happen to me in two (2) previous scheduled implant procedures. Doc realizes how important this is to me (one testicle removed in 2000 and testosterone level down to 97), so his nurses worked hard to resolve issue. They had gone as far as searching out other sources for the RX and eventually were able to supply. I receive ten (10) every three (3) months and am scheduled for my next implantation a week from tomorrow, hoping all is ready. If you are four (4) months overdue right now, encourage your Doc to find alternative sources. Good luck.

I just had 20 pellets inserted last Friday and had no problem with supply issues. I asked my urologist about a shortage and he said not that he is aware of. I get 20 every 4 months and it works out very well for me. I haven't noticed an increase in energy yet but that's normal for me. I usually notice a difference around day 10 or so.

I got my last round of testopel pellets on April 24th and I've had 5 pellets come out in the past 2 days. My doctor said it's pretty uncommon for this to happen after 6 weeks but it has with me. Hopefully I will be able to get my next round of pellets sooner the next round. Went to the doctor this morning and there is no infection or anything odd other than losing pellets.
